ACDelco Gold (Professional) Fuel Filters are a high quality alternative to Original Equipment (OE) parts. These fuel filters are located in the fuel line of your vehicle and help prevent fuel contaminants, such as dirt and rust particles, from entering the fuel delivery system to help keep the engine running properly. Signs of wear for fuel filters include but are not limited to:

  • Reduced performance
  • Engine stumbling or stalling
  • Engine not starting
  • Fuel odor in or around the vehicle
  • Rough running engine
  • Poor acceleration
  • Decreased fuel economy
